Method for Producing a Flame-Resistant Textile Article

Abstract
Method for making a cellulose-comprising, flame-resistant, textile article comprising multiple flame-retardant treatments. The method comprises: a. providing at least part of the textile article with a non-c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ound, and b. providing at least part of the textile article with a c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ound. The method is suitable for producing flame-resistant, textile articles such as flame-resistant garments. Said garments can be used to protect individuals from flames and/or heat.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for making a textile article flame-resistant, wherein the textile article comprises cellulose-containing fibres, the method comprising:
a. providing at least part of the textile article with a non-c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ound, and b. providing at least part of the textile article with a c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ound,
wherein the parts treated according to treatments a. and b. coincide at least partially.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ein treatments a. and b. are provided on cellulose comprising fibres before they are combined to form the textile article.
3 . The method of claim 1 wherein treatment a. is provided prior to treatment b.
4 . The method of claim 1 wherein treatment a. comprises providing a regenerated cellulosic spun fibre with a non-c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ant particulate by adding said particulates during production of the fibre prior to spinning.
5 . The method of claim 4 wherein treatment a. is performed prior to treatment b.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ein treatment a. comprises the formation of a cross-linked network of a non-c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ing compound around and/or throughout the molecular structure of the fibre.
7 . The method of claim 6 , wherein treatments a. and b. are performed on the textile article.

10 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ound provided in treatment b. comprises N-methylol phosphonate, more preferably N-methylol dimethyl phosphonopropionamide.
11 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ound is applied from a solution comprising less than 300 g/L of the compound, more preferably less than 100 g/L and even more preferably less than 50 g/L.
12 . A method for making a flame-resistant, cellulose-containing fabric, the method comprising:
a. providing cellulose-containing fibres provided with a non-c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ound; weaving the cellulose-containing fibres to produce a woven flame-retardant fabric; and b. treating the fabric with a c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ound.
13 . The method of claim 12 , wherein the fibres provided in a. comprise regenerated cellulose
and the non-cellulose-reactive, phosphorous-containing, flame-retardant compound consists of particulates which are distributed throughout the fibres.

29 . A flame-resistant textile article comprising phosphorous, the phosphorous being present both as chemically-bound phosphorous and as non-chemically-bound phosphorous.
30 . The flame-resistant textile article according to claim 29 wherein 70-90 wt % of the phosphorous is present as non-chemically-bound phosphorous and 30-10 wt % of the phosphorous is present as chemically-bound phosphorous.
